Los Angeles, According to the Los Angeles Fire Department: 11 firefighters are injured in a large explosion at a commercial building in downtown Los Angeles last evening drew hundreds of firefighters to the scene.

The Firefighter department responded to report at a commercial building on East Boyd Street in an area near Little Tokyo at around 6:30 p.m.

The Commerical building quickly turned into a major Flames after the explosion, which left “multiple buildings on fire,” the department said.

“Firefighters have moved to a defensive posture for fire attack, and a medical branch has been created for treating and transporting injured firefighters,” the fire department said in a statement.

There are Over 230 firefighters are now responding to a commercial building.

The cause of the fire is still under investigation.
